“Battle Royale II: The Revenge” Director’s Cut
Continuing after the first film, this one has more of the same. More gruesome deaths, more drama, more fighting… This sequel shares much in common with the first, going through the same motions in the first act before descending into a series of harrowing battle sequences. From then on, it looses a lot of momentum, with sporadic bursts of action. And for a two-and-a-half hour movie, it can get a little tiring. Interestingly, this sequel is a game-changer for the story. It takes the premise of the first film and flips it around cleverly. However, the first film remains the strongest. It seems to me that all the conflict and tension has been stripped away. The focus is way less on school teen drama, and the film is a lot more militaristic. I think it makes the film weaker in the end; I find myself a lot less attached to the story and characters. In respect to the story and action though, the film has its moments. The film has mostly-good photography. It gets pretty jumpy and shaky at times (heck, the beachhead approach scene reminded me a lot of “Saving Private Ryan”). Some of the editing techniques are a little annoying. But otherwise, it’s pretty solid. Acting is not quite as lively as it was in the first film; this sequel is a lot more somber, for better or for worse. Beat Takeshi makes a brief appearance; Riki Takeuchi steps in and provides a great crazy mean villain. Certain other actors from the first film also make a good reappearance.
